Scope

Levitas Validators is a pure offline validation library. It performs no network calls, stores no data, and holds no credentials or secrets. The attack surface is limited to:

  • Malformed or adversarial input strings passed to validator methods
  • Bundled JSON resources (ifsc-banks.json, upi-handles.json) loaded at class-init time

It is out of scope to report that a validator returns true for an identifier that is not registered with GSTN, NPCI, UIDAI, or any other authority. The library validates format and checksum only — live registration checks require official APIs.

PII Handling Note

This library processes sensitive Indian identifiers (Aadhaar, PAN, GSTIN). If you find a code path that logs, stores, or exposes raw identifier values inside the library itself, that is a privacy bug and should also be reported privately above.
